To summarize: * Lots of new USE flags * eselect module to handle the symlink to /usr/bin/emacs and friends * Proper slotting (no new slot for every minor revision in emacs-cvs) * No automagic dependencies anymore * Proper handling of man pages, desktop and info files ---- * Wiki with test plans for packages so arch teams don't have to scratch their heads when testing packages Emacs packages itself: * ongoing stabilisation as this has been neglected for some time * do QA for existing packages (proper elisp.eclass use, quoting of variables) V-Li
